Village Trustee Shoots His Partner, Her Lover, Then Himself
Police said there had been no reports of domestic trouble.

ELLENVILLE, NY — A member of the Ellenville village board shot his longtime domestic partner and her lover and then took his own life Thursday morning outside the Canal Lock apartments on Center Street. Efrain Lopez, 55, shot and killed Margarita Soto and Jose Cruz, both 55 as well, before killing himself.
Police said Lopez and Cruz got out of their cars, at which time Lopez shot Cruz, according to the Daily Freeman. Lopez then shot Soto from the passenger-side window of the car Cruz had been driving.
There had been no reports of domestic problems involving any of the three individuals.

Besides being a village trustee, Lopez worked for the Ellenville school system in Ulster County.
